  • 14 Bit 4-Kanal Arbitrary Waveform Generator Mit 4 X 600MS/s Od. 2 X 1,2GS/s

    PXDAC4800 - Wuntronic GmbH

    The PXDAC4800 is an exceptionally high-speed four channel Digital to Analog Conversion (DAC) board which may be used as an Arbitrary Waveform Generator, a waveform playback device, or for generating multiple communication frequency bands. Each DAC can output data at a maximum real rate of 1.2 GSPS at 14-bit for two channels or at 8-bit for four channels, or 600 MSPS at 14-bit for four channels. Each output signal has a bandwidth of up to 400 MHz for AC-Coupled configuration or up to 590 MHz for DC-Coupled configuration. Output waveforms may be “per-trigger” or “continuously looped” from the on-board 1 Gigabyte memory.

  • USB Multifunction Digital I/O Module

    Model JI-4040 - Jupiter Instruments

    The JI-4040 module is a versatile, easy-to-use device for adding universal digital I/O capability to acomputer system via a USB connection. The module is comprised of 36 bidirectional I/O channels and 2 Special Function Ports (SFP). The SFP can be software programmed as a variable duty-cycle clock/pulse generator, event counter, or interval/pulse timer. The I/O is selectable to interface 5.0 V, 3.3 V, 2.5 V, or 1.8 V systems. Host to module isolation eliminates ground-loops and provides protection from noise and switching transients on external signals. The JI-4040 is available as either a desktop unit or low-cost OEM board.

  • SparkFun Analog/Digital MUX Breakout

    CD74HC4067 - SparkFun Electronics

    This is a breakout board for the very handy 16-Channel Analog/Digital Multiplexer/Demultiplexer CD74HC4067. This chip is like a rotary switch - it internally routes the common pin (COM in the schematic, SIG on the board) to one of 16 channel pins (CHANxx). It works with both digital and analog signals (the voltage can't be higher than VCC), and the connections function in either direction. To control it, connect 4 digital outputs to the chip's address select pins (S0-S3), and send it the binary address of the channel you want (see the datasheet for details). This allows you to connect up to 16 sensors to your system using only 5 pins!
